Form T2033 Direct Transfer Under Subsection 146.3(14.1), 147.5(21) or 146(21), or Paragraph 146(16)(A) or 146.3(2)(E) - Canada

Form T2033 is used in Canada for the purpose of transferring funds from one registered retirement savings plan (RRSP) or registered retirement income fund (RRIF) to another, without tax implications. This form is utilized when a taxpayer wants to move their retirement savings from one financial institution to another, or to consolidate their retirement savings into a single account. The specific subsections and paragraphs mentioned in the form indicate the relevant provisions of the Canadian Income Tax Act that govern such transfers.

The individual or trustee filing the Form T2033 for a direct transfer under the mentioned subsections or paragraphs is responsible for filing.
